Output b84b2aebca080b7e1f899f360d27a9c6384d93d51cfad302d8190ba0bfe12aae:0

value
508000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dbb1bde2956c0262c54fe6d6513d92705e943e3 OP_EQUAL
address
3G52ADHFgcMYmwL9zDJVgAqFwfW7kvEUNs
transaction
b84b2aebca080b7e1f899f360d27a9c6384d93d51cfad302d8190ba0bfe12aae
confirmations
269220
spent
true